Overlay title and time stamp on video: Select this option to place the video title and time on the video streams. Note that when the frame size is set to 176 x 144 as shown in the picture below, only the time will be stamped on the video streams. 17:08:56 2008/06/25 Options of Video Advanced Mode There are three options for you to choose: Video quality first, Video frame rate first, and Cropping mode. Select either one mode according to your needs. ■ Video quality first: Select this option will reduce the maximum frame rate to 15fps and clear the settings in the Viewing Window. ■ Video frame rate first: Select this option will limit the frame size to 800x600 and clear the settings in the Viewing Window. ■ Cropping mode: The cropping function allows users to crop unnecessary information and simply transmit the image of the target region for live viewing or storage. With the trimming, the transmitted data size is reduced and so is the network load. A higher frame rate can be achieved. As a result, bandwidth resources and storage space can be more efficiently utilized. Image Settings Advanced Mode Click Image Settings to open the Image Settings page.
